NHTSA safety recall
Recall 06V029000: SUSPENSION:FRONT:CONTROL ARM:UPPER BALL JOINT
SPARTAN CHASSIS, INC. · Reported to NHTSA Feb 7, 2006
Recalls apply to specific vehicles, not to every vehicle of a model year. Check your VIN with NHTSA or your manufacturer's dealer to confirm whether a recall affects your vehicle.
Check a VIN on NHTSA.govWhat this recall covers
NHTSA's campaign record, quoted as published
The defect
ON CERTAIN FIRE TRUCKS EQUIPPED WITH TIMONEY 22 INDEPENDENT FRONT SUSPENSIONS, THE KINGPIN BALL PIN IN THE FRONT SUSPENSION CAN FRACTURE AT THE M35 THREAD AT THE TOP OF THE BALL PIN.
The risk
THE DRIVER WILL EXPERIENCE LOSS OF STEERING WHICH COULD RESULT IN A CRASH.
The remedy
DEALERS WILL REPLACE THE UPPER AND LOWER KINGPINS. THE RECALL BEGAN ON FEBRUARY 6, 2006. OWNERS MAY CONTACT SPARTAN AT 517-543-6400.

Campaign details
Identifiers and dates as filed with NHTSA
- Manufacturer
- SPARTAN CHASSIS, INC.
- Manufacturer's campaign number
- SPEC 06001
- NHTSA campaign number
- 06V029000
- Units potentially affected
- 11
- Report received
- Feb 7, 2006
- Production range
- Feb 23, 2004 – Jan 26, 2006
